as you may know already; winterboard uses a hierarchy. whatever theme that is selected and at the top will override other themes below it. move the themes up and down in winterboard to adjust the hierarchy to your needs

also, poor maintenance by the creator/dev could be the difference. i would suggest emailing him/her and let them know exactly what is going on.. or not at that matter. there have been a couple situations where by me simply emailing the dev has forced them to update their work

Custom SlantedLock Wallpaper

currently the default option for SlantedLock is not working properly. here is what i did as a workaround via SSH

if you're a windows user i prefer this method: iPhone Folders

go into your themes and find
var>stash>themes>SlantedLock.theme>Private>images>slbkg24hr

now, you're going to have to add 24 images (custom wallpaper) of the same into this folder and then rename to what the existing files are named

for example:

0.jpg
1.jpg
2.jpg
etc...

make sure to backup, delete .. or whatever you would like to do with the originals (personally i did not like them so i got rid of them)


in your slanted lock configurations under the wallpaper set: select 24 hr

respring. done
